Ministry of Education OKR Case Study

“Is the education that our children receive today in public schools capable of guaranteeing their future?”

This was one of the key driving forces for a project that Lithe consulted on recently.

Lithe Consulting recently undertook a transformative project for a Ministry of Education of an emerging country North Africa, driven by concerns about the effectiveness of the public school system.

With alarming statistics showing that only a third of students were graduating with proficiency in the core curriculum, The Ministry aimed to redefine its vision and improve the quality of education.

A comprehensive strategy overhaul was needed and Lithe consultants were tasked with implementing a strategic roadmap for impact, that focused on the key areas of transformation.

Adoption of Objectives and Key Results (OKRs)

Lithe consultants worked closely with the ministry officials to implement OKRs, a strategic framework to drive progress and measure outcomes. A significant training session was conducted for approximately 80 high-ranking ministry officials, emphasising the importance of OKRs and their practical application. The training was interactive and involved quizzes, breakout rooms, and discussions to encourage participation and understanding.

Additionally, a "train the trainer" session was organised to equip a core group of individuals with the skills to facilitate the process of defining objectives and metrics within their respective teams.

Addressing Resistance and Cultural Change

Resistance to change is a common challenge when implementing new methodologies. In this case, some high-level officials were initially hesitant to adopt the OKRs framework and were comfortable with the status quo; this stemmed from a fear of increased workload or the need to adapt to a new way of working.

However, after the training and initial progress, most individuals became enthusiastic and motivated to embrace the change. Addressing individual concerns and providing ongoing support and direction was crucial to overcoming resistance and facilitating cultural change.

Mitigating Misconduct and Encouraging Transparency

One of the underlying motivations for implementing OKRs was to ensure that as a government organisation, there was no room for misconduct within the education system. By linking metrics to financial allocation, the Ministry aimed to create transparency and accountability, enabling them to identify any discrepancies and investigate any misuse of resources.

The OKR framework served as an anti-corruption measure, ensuring the proper distribution and utilisation of resources that were allocated to aid the outcomes of the roadmap.

Balancing Deadlines and Quality

The project faced a fixed deadline due to an upcoming retreat where the Ministry intended to present the OKRs. The tight schedule posed challenges in terms of ensuring comprehensive implementation and allowing sufficient time for training, discussion, and refinement of objectives.

To avoid this pressure in future, the consultants advised a key learning was to avoid rushing the transformation process and allocating ample time to instil the desired mindset, enhance quality, and obtain better results.

Sustaining Change through Continued Support

To ensure the sustainability of the implemented OKR framework, it was recommended to maintain representatives of the OKR framework within the organisation and conduct regular follow-up sessions.

These follow-ups would help address any emerging challenges, offer guidance, and reinforce the importance of ongoing implementation and supervision.
